NCC Q1 Net Profit Rises To ₹228.9 Crore
NCC Ltd reports increase in net profit and revenue. Profit rises to ₹228.9 crore, revenue grows to ₹5,811.8 crore.

NCC Ltd has reported a year-on-year increase in consolidated net profit for the quarter ended June 30, 2026. The company's profit after tax rose to ₹228.9 crore from ₹204.5 crore in the corresponding quarter last year.
Revenue from operations also increased to ₹5,811.8 crore from ₹5,179.0 crore a year ago. Compared with the March 2026 quarter, revenue moderated while profitability remained higher, reflecting sequential resilience despite the absence of exceptional items.
The company's consolidated total income for Q1 FY27 stood at ₹5,842.5 crore, up from ₹5,207.9 crore in Q1 FY26. Total expenses increased to ₹5,534.0 crore from ₹4,941.5 crore. Profit before tax rose to ₹311.6 crore, compared with ₹266.4 crore in the corresponding quarter of the previous year.
Sequentially, revenue from operations declined from ₹6,232.7 crore to ₹5,811.8 crore, while total income fell from ₹6,251.0 crore to ₹5,842.5 crore. However, net profit after tax improved to ₹228.9 crore from ₹216.8 crore, and profit before tax increased to ₹311.6 crore from ₹299.6 crore.
The March quarter had included an exceptional expense of ₹33.67 crore relating to employee benefits following implementation of new labour codes, whereas no exceptional item was reported during Q1 FY27. Employee benefits expense increased to ₹225.8 crore from ₹203.1 crore a year earlier, while finance costs declined to ₹213.5 crore from ₹235.1 crore.
Depreciation and amortisation stood at ₹64.6 crore, compared with ₹69.3 crore in Q1 FY26. Earnings per share (basic and diluted) improved to ₹3.45 from ₹3.06 in the corresponding quarter last year.
NCC secured fresh orders worth ₹3,882 crore during the quarter, taking the consolidated order book to ₹81,214 crore as of June 30, 2026. The company's FY26 consolidated revenue from operations was ₹20,823.0 crore, total income was ₹20,944.4 crore, and net profit after tax was ₹724.0 crore.
